Understanding the Challenges of Irregular Shapes
Unlike straight lines, irregular shapes demand precision and adaptability. The inherent curves and angles require a flexible and robust material, as well as careful planning and execution. Common challenges include:
• Accurate Measurement and Templating: Accurately measuring and transferring the exact shape of your furniture edge onto your edge banding material is paramount. Inaccurate templates lead to mismatched banding and a compromised finish. We recommend using flexible materials for templates, such as thin plastic sheets or even carefully cut paper, that can conform to complex curves.
• Material Selection: The choice of material directly impacts the success of your project. Traditional PVC edge banding may be less suitable for complex shapes due to its rigidity. Consider using more flexible materials like flexible PVC, ABS, or even thin wood veneers. The flexibility allows for a closer conformity to the curves and avoids cracking or stretching during application.
• Cutting Precision: A sharp and precise cutting tool is essential. Hand saws, while offering control, are less accurate than specialized tools like jigsaw with fine-tooth blades or even a router with a small radius bit. Experiment with different tools to determine which delivers the best cut for your material and desired finish. We advise using a slow, steady hand and multiple test cuts on scrap material before tackling the actual banding.
• Application and Adhesion: Applying the banding to the irregular surface requires extra care. Using a contact adhesive designed for your chosen material is crucial. Even distribution of the adhesive is critical to ensure a strong bond throughout the irregular shape. A roller or even a firm cloth can aid in removing air bubbles and securing the bond. For particularly intricate shapes, consider using clamps to hold the banding in place until the adhesive sets.
• Finishing Touches: Once the banding is applied and dried, finishing is just as important as the application itself. Sanding is crucial to remove any excess material and to create a smooth transition between the banding and the furniture piece. The choice of sanding tools and grit depends on the material and the desired finish. The final step often involves applying a sealant or finish to protect the banding and match the overall furniture aesthetic.
Step-by-Step Guide to Handmade Irregular Edge Banding
Step 1: Preparation and Planning
Begin by carefully measuring and creating a template of the edge you intend to band. Use a flexible material and accurately trace the contour. Double-check your template to ensure accuracy, as this will significantly impact the final outcome. Choose your edge banding material wisely, considering its flexibility and compatibility with the adhesive.
Step 2: Cutting the Edge Banding
Transfer the template to your chosen edge banding material. Use a sharp cutting tool (jigsaw, router with appropriate bit, etc.) to carefully cut the banding according to your template. Remember to practice on scrap material first to refine your technique and ensure clean cuts.
Step 3: Adhesive Application
Apply a suitable contact adhesive to both the furniture edge and the cut edge banding. Follow the adhesive manufacturer's instructions for application and drying time. Ensure even distribution of the adhesive to prevent gaps or weak bonding.
Step 4: Banding Application
Carefully apply the edge banding to the furniture edge, ensuring accurate alignment with the template. Use a firm cloth or roller to remove air bubbles and secure the bond. For intricate curves, clamps might be necessary to maintain pressure until the adhesive sets completely. Allow sufficient drying time before proceeding to the next step.
Step 5: Finishing
Once the adhesive is completely dry, carefully sand the edge banding to remove any excess material and achieve a smooth finish. Use a progressively finer grit sandpaper to refine the surface. Finally, apply a suitable sealant or finish to protect the banding and enhance the overall appearance of the furniture.
